用c语言输入10个整数,输出最小值的下标。如果有多个全部输出
时间: 2023-06-08 13:04:33 浏览: 57
以下是使用C语言解决您的问题的代码:
#include <stdio.h>
int main() {
// 定义变量
int arr[10];
int min = arr[0];
int i, index;
// 输入10个整数
printf("请输入10个整数:\n");
for (i = 0; i < 10; i++) {
scanf("%d", &arr[i]);
}
// 找到最小值及其下标
for (i = 1; i < 10; i++) {
if (arr[i] < min) {
min = arr[i];
index = i;
} else if (arr[i] == min) {
printf("最小值的下标是:%d\n", i);
}
}
// 输出最小值的下标
printf("最小值的下标是:%d\n", index);
return 0;
}
希望这可以帮助您解决问题!
相关问题
用C语言编写程序:输入10个整数,输出最小值的下标,如果有多个全部输出
以下是用C语言编写的程序,可以输入10个整数,输出最小值的下标,如果有多个,则全部输出。
```c
#include <stdio.h>
int main() {
int arr[10];
int min = 0;
int index[10];
int i, j, count = 0;
// 输入10个整数
printf("请输入10个整数:\n");
for (i = 0; i < 10; i++) {
scanf("%d", &arr[i]);
}
// 找到最小值及其下标
for (i = 1; i < 10; i++) {
if (arr[i] < arr[min]) {
min = i;
}
}
// 找到所有最小值的下标
for (i = 0; i < 10; i++) {
if (arr[i] == arr[min]) {
index[count] = i;
count++;
}
}
// 输出最小值的下标
printf("最小值的下标为:");
for (i = 0; i < count; i++) {
printf("%d ", index[i]);
}
printf("\n");
return 0;
}
```
这个程序使用了两个循环来实现。第一个循环找到了数组中最小值的下标,第二个循环找到了所有最小值的下标,然后将它们输出。
c语言输入10个整数保存到数组中,找出最小值以及它的下标
下面是一个实现上述功能的 C 代码:
```c
#include <stdio.h>
int main() {
int arr[10];
int min = 0, index = 0;
// 读入 10 个整数
printf("请输入 10 个整数:\n");
for (int i = 0; i < 10; i++) {
scanf("%d", &arr[i]);
}
// 找出最小值及其下标
for (int i = 0; i < 10; i++) {
if (arr[i] < arr[min]) {
min = i;
}
}
index = min;
// 输出最小值及其下标
printf("最小值为 %d,下标为 %d\n", arr[min], index);
return 0;
}
```
程序首先读入 10 个整数,然后用一个循环遍历整个数组,找出最小值及其下标。最后输出最小值及其下标即可。
相关推荐
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)